What is the Combined Cover Plus Application Form?

The Combined Cover Plus Application Form is a crucial document designed to facilitate the application process for health insurance coverage in South Africa. This form is integral in linking applicants with necessary health insurance services, allowing individuals to obtain suitable medical scheme options provided by various insurers.
It serves as the primary vehicle through which applicants provide essential details about their health requirements and personal information. By utilizing this form, you initiate your journey towards comprehensive health coverage, ensuring compliance with the regulations outlined by South African health insurers.

Who Needs the Combined Cover Plus Application Form?

The Combined Cover Plus Application Form is essential for a variety of individuals in need of health insurance. Applicants including individuals, spouses, and families seeking health coverage must complete this form to ensure all necessary information is accurately reported.
Each role within the application process holds significance. The applicant is the primary user, while the spouse (if married in community of property) and the account holder must also provide signatures, verifying their consent and participation in the health coverage application.

Eligibility Criteria for the Combined Cover Plus Application Form

Applicants must meet specific eligibility criteria to fill out the Combined Cover Plus Application Form. Key conditions include age requirements, residency status in South Africa, and marital status verification.
Understanding these requirements is crucial for potential applicants. Ensuring conformity with the outlined criteria, such as being a legal resident or citizen, enables a smoother application process. This form is associated with Sirago Underwriting Managers (Pty) Ltd, which also influences eligibility aspects.
